Title:
EMISSION OF FRAGRANCE OF INSTANT TEA
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JPS5914751
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:

PURPOSE: To emit the fragrance of the titled tea, by preserving a dried extracted component of tea in a constant temperature range for a fixed period in a closed state by a hermetically closed container or laminated aluminum foil packaging, etc.

CONSTITUTION: Tea is blended with a solvent such as warm water, etc., a tea component is extracted, the extracted solution is blended with a binder such as dextrin, etc. or not blended, and it is dried by spray drying or lyophilized to give instant tea. The instant tea is presserved at 50W70°C for 5hrW20 days, to carry out the emission of fragrance and the improvement of taste. During the preservation period, the instant tea is desirably stored in a closed state by a hermetically closed container or laminated aluminum foil packaging, etc. not to diffuse the fragrant component.
